The Justice Department is investigating the NFLs exclusive streaming deals, questioning their antitrust exemption, as fans grapple with high costs for fragmented access. With annual revenue of $25 billion, the NFL faces public backlash, with 72% of sports fans wanting major events free on broadcast TV. The FCC is also scrutinizing the shift, receiving over 8,000 public comments, 98% of which criticize the streaming trend. The NFL aims to balance profits and fan engagement, despite the publics growing discontent.
